SAPH has its primary affiliation with Showa Denko K.K.. Ranking as one of Japan’s leading chemical companies, Showa Denko K.K. operates in the five major sectors of petrochemicals, chemicals, electronics, inorganic materials, and aluminum. Showa Denko is proudly committed to the principle of Responsible Care and is vigorously carrying out an action plan to implement its Responsible Care program. In March 2001, Showa Denko K.K. merged with Showa Aluminum Corporation to strengthen the high-value added fabricated aluminum products operations. Showa Denko has many consolidated subsidiaries active in a wide range of related aluminum heat exchangers operations currently based in USA, Europe, Czech Republic, Indonesia and Thailand.Product & ServicesShowa Aluminum Manufacturing Philippines Corporation (SAPH) is an integrated producer of S-fin evaporators and evaporator parts. Combining its superior material development capabilities and anticorrosive technologies with extensive industry experience, the Company produces heat exchangers that receive high marks from its customers. The fins stand separately divided into several distinct layers. Thus, inhibiting the formation of boundary layers and permitting a high rate of contract between fins and air. Use of expansion system enhances close contact of the fins and refrigerant tubes and reduces the contract resistance. The pitch of the fins can be adjusted in stages according to frost build-up. A serpentine refrigerant circuit is made of one piece tubing, thus reducing welding points and leakage problems.
